I can't think of an Offense that runs their QB anywhere near what the Ravens do. But there are a whole bunch of guys who are really mobile. With Defenses nowadays, you have to be able to throw the ball, being mobile is just a perk. 

 

Teams want Mobile QBs. QBs that can buy time, run the RPO once in a while, or leave the pocket to pick up a first down occasionally. The running QB era may be coming to an end.
